The U.S. labor market is undergoing a seismic shift as artificial intelligence (AI) accelerates automation, reshapes job demand, and redefines the skills required for future employment. In 2025, over 10,000 job cuts in the U.S. were directly linked to AI adoption, elevating automation to the top five causes of workforce reductions. The unemployment rate for recent college graduates has surged to 6%, far exceeding the national average of 4%, while tech-sector unemployment for workers aged 20–30 has risen by 3 percentage points since January 2025. These trends signal a generational crisis: AI is not just displacing jobs but eroding the value of traditional education and entry-level career pathways.The disconnect between AI's capabilities and the workforce's readiness is stark. While 94% of employees and 99% of C-suite leaders report familiarity with generative AI tools, employees estimate they use AI for 13% of daily tasks—three times the figure cited by leaders. This gap highlights a critical need for reskilling. Nearly half of employees believe formal AI training would boost adoption, yet over 20% report minimal support from employers. Millennials (35–44), who dominate managerial roles, are the most AI-savvy demographic, with 62% describing themselves as highly experienced. Their influence is pivotal: 68% of managers recommend AI tools to solve team challenges, and 86% of those recommendations succeed.

The McKinsey report estimates that AI could add $4.4 trillion in productivity growth, but only if companies achieve “AI maturity”—a state where AI is fully integrated into workflows. This requires not just tools but a workforce capable of leveraging them, making reskilling platforms a critical enabler of long-term value.
Government policies are amplifying the demand for reskilling. In the U.S., the CHIPS and Science Act and the Inflation Reduction Act are incentivizing domestic tech production, while the European Union's AI Act emphasizes ethical AI deployment. These frameworks create tailwinds for platforms that align with regulatory priorities, such as AI literacy and bias mitigation. Meanwhile, countries like Australia, India, and Singapore are investing heavily in AI education, with employees in these regions reporting higher organizational support for AI training than their U.S. counterparts.
Investors should also consider the macroeconomic context. The U.S. labor market's slowdown in July 2025—attributed to business uncertainty under President Trump's tariff policies—has complicated the interpretation of AI-driven job cuts. However, the convergence of AI adoption and economic headwinds underscores the urgency of reskilling. As Oxford Economics notes, 85% of recent unemployment among young workers stems from new entrants struggling to find jobs, not mass layoffs. This suggests that reskilling platforms must focus on agile, stackable credentials that align with rapidly evolving industry needs.
